Track Days and Performance Driving Schools
Track days are one of the most exciting AMG events. They often happen at famous racetracks. Think about places like [Circuit of the Americas](https://www.circuitoftheamericas.com/) in Austin, Texas. Or even the legendary Nürburgring in Germany. At these events, GLE owners really feel their cars’ strength. They do this in a controlled and safe spot.
For example, AMG hosted many events in 2021. Participants drove their GLEs on the track. Professional instructors guided them. AMG said 90% of people felt happy. They felt much more confident driving afterward. These gatherings aren’t just about raw speed. They also focus on handling. Cornering and braking are key too. A Brief History: How AMG Gatherings Grew
AMG started way back in 1967. Two engineers began it all. Hans-Werner Aufrecht and Erhard Melcher. They modified Mercedes-Benz cars for racing. Over time, AMG changed quite a bit. It went from a small engineering company. Now it’s a huge part of Mercedes-Benz. They are famous for their strong cars.
As AMG got bigger, its fan base grew too. Early gatherings were small. They often involved local races. Or sometimes, track days. Owners could test their tweaked cars. Fast forward to today. We see a busy calendar of events. They happen all over the world. They range from big, fancy shows. To small, friendly meetups.

Do I need prior experience to attend track days?
Not at all! Many track days welcome all skill levels. Instructors are always there to help you. This makes it easy for beginners to join.
What should I bring to an AMG track day?
Bring a helmet if you have one. Comfortable clothing is a must. Don’t forget closed-toe shoes either. Your car should be in good shape.
